Club Meeting - Andrew Sauders - Lincoln Highway
May 05, 2025 6:00 p.m. - 8:00 p.m.

On May 5 Andrew Saunders will give us an overview of the Lincoln Highway, the first transcontinental automobile route, cobbled together in 1913 from road segments across America.  His focus on the route in our locale will include the alternate segment that traversed Orangevale, Fair Oaks and Citrus Heights, and what is planned to memorialize that segment with signage. Andrew is a member of the Lincoln Highway Association, as well as the Rotary Club of Citrus Heights, and recently made a similar presentation to the Orangevale Historical Society.

Club Meeting - Human Trafficking
Jun. 16, 2025 6:00 p.m. - 8:00 p.m.
DDA Maroun will speak about the human trafficking epidemic currently ongoing and expanding in the Sacramento region and reaching far beyond our region.  The most recent statistics show that there are 11.2 times more victims of sex trafficking in Sacramento than what law enforcement and service providers have been able to identify.  She will discuss the typical profile of a victim and organizations you can support locally working to fight for these victims.
 
Stephanie Maroun is a Deputy District Attorney with the Sacramento County District Attorney’s Office, where she serves as a trial attorney for the Sacramento County Regional Human Trafficking Task Force.  She was admitted to the California Bar in December 2010, she earned her law degree from the University of the Pacific, McGeorge School of Law, and her undergraduate degree from California State Polytechnic University, Pomona.  During her time with the Sacramento District Attorney’s Office, she has worked in various assignments, including adult sexual assault, major crimes, and domestic violence.

End of Life Options Act - Medical Aid in Dying
Jul. 14, 2025 6:00 p.m. - 8:00 p.m.
Our Speaker will be Howard Homler speaking on: "End of Life Options Act - Medical Aid in Dying". Howard Homler, MD, Fellow of the American Academy of Physicians. Howard is a retired specialist in internal medicine, hospice, and palliative care. In addition to many years praticing internal medicine, he has spent recent years as a hospice medical director, prior to retiring. He will discuss the California law that allows people with a terminal illness to choose medical-aid-in-dying--reviewing what the End of Life Options Act provides California residents. Dr. Homler has both knowledge about the law and personal experience in providing medical-aid-in-dying to multiple individuals. After the presentation you'll have a clear understanding of why such an option was needed, who qualifies and who doesn't, what are the safeguards to avoid abuse, and how does the process work.

ROTARY INTERNATIONAL 4 WAY TEST
Of the things we think, say or do
1. Is it the TRUTH?
2. Is it FAIR to all concerned?
3. Will it build GOODWILL and  BETTER FRIENDSHIPS?
4. Will it be BENEFICIAL to all concerned?
